The Art of Blessing the Day is a poetry, american jewish religious poetry book by Marge Piercy.
About this book
Poems on a Jewish theme. In Eat Fruit, she writes: "Custom agents throw open my suitcase and draw / out with gingerly leer from under my negligee / a melon. Drug smugglers feed their self-importance, / but me they hate along with the guy trying to smuggle / in a salami from the old country his uncle gave him."
